CIM vs LDI

CIM: Chimera is an internally managed mortgage REIT that generates returns through a diversified portfolio of residential and commercial mortgage securities, loans, and servicing rights, while also originating Non-QM and business purpose mortgages through its HomeXpress subsidiary. LDI: A digital-first mortgage originator and servicer offering conventional, jumbo, FHA/VA, and home equity lending solutions with a focus on underserved and first-time homebuyers.
